ASI and GoLightly Launch Not-for-Profit Social Media Tool Set
Social Networking for iMIS Drives Online
Community Collaboration and Participant Communications
ALEXANDRIA, VA, (August 19, 2008) - Advanced Solutions International
(ASI), the leading global provider of web-based solutions for
associations and non-profits, today announced a partnership with
GoLightly, Inc., a leader in Web 2.0 software, to launch Social
Networking for iMIS, a fully integrated,
online community platform
containing advanced collaboration and communications capabilities. The
new solution enables not-for-profit organizations to create online
communities, giving members, donors and other constituents the ability
to deepen their interactions with fellow participants and the
organization itself.
By fostering powerful real-time communications and collaboration with
Social Networking for iMIS, organizations can
garner and apply
constituent feedback, boost participant retention and acquisition,
appeal to younger audiences, and extend the value and reach of
conferences and meetings. The new tool integrates fully with iMIS, so
information within existing databases can be easily retrieved and
shared. Through the partnership, existing GoLightly customers can also
integrate seamlessly with the iMIS
platform.
Social Media Tool Set
Not-for-profits have a driving need to mobilize their constituents and
strengthen their organizations. Online communities are proving to be an
effective mechanism, providing innovative ways for members, donors and
other constituents to connect and work together. A robust suite of Web
2.0 tools to unleash the power of the community, Social Networking for
iMIS includes:
- Groups and Listservs - Participants can easily create,
categorize and lead workgroups or interest groups, and as well as use
group email lists, resource libraries and wiki notepads.
- Tagging and Tag Clouds - Tagging allows individuals to
highlight and search for community content.
- Social Networking and Network Visibility - Organizations can
give users the ability to find participants with similar interests or
concerns, and effectively network within the not-for-profit
environment.
- Personal and Group Blogs - The feature provides community
participants with an online voice to express themselves, deliver
feedback and communicate about relevant issues.
- Bulletin Boards/Forums - Users can support each other by
providing a place for answers to common questions on a wide variety of
topics, as well as tapping the knowledge, expertise and ideas of the
whole community.
- Library, including Photos and Videos - Shared libraries
enable the community with a space to upload and easily find and download
files, links, photos, stories, book reviews, etc. Users can rate library
items and browse the latest submissions. Store and make available for
download training, informational or other videos relevant to community
participants.
The new solution can be used and administered easily over the web,
and also features the ability to brand your community site to look like
it's part of your website, advanced search, archived email, a wide
variety of configuration capabilities, security, administrative
reporting tools and single sign on integration.
